    Hi no bother at all.
    Our stove is great, the heat out of it is super. Its the 25kw one and now we have 22 rads off it, heats them no problem and heats all the water needed for the house. We are using sticks, turf and coal so a bit of everything. Yeah it does go through a good bit of fuel as its so big but if you didn't need it heating as much you wouldn't go through as much. I'm reckoning about 100e per mth in the winter we've used for fuel but that literally is the whole house heated. And we'd have it going all day. If needed our oil would only have been on for half hour in the morn or in the middle of the night on the really frosty nights, so really the stove is doing all the work.
